About the role
- Own and optimize clinician payroll end-to-end for OpenLoop’s clinician workforce
- Manage the full payroll cycle across multiple states, ensuring timesheets, hours, and rate data are accurate and processed on time
- Perform regular audits to catch discrepancies, troubleshoot root causes, and implement preventative fixes
- Serve as the primary contact for clinician pay questions, providing clear, empathetic, and timely resolutions
- Process rate changes, pay increases, bonuses, and other adjustments accurately and communicate changes
- Create and maintain dashboards and reports that surface payroll trends, cost drivers, and workforce patterns
- Partner with Product, Finance, and People Ops to improve payroll workflows and reduce manual processes
- Keep payroll processes aligned with multi-state labor laws, tax requirements, and classification rules (W-2 and 1099)
- Recommend and implement changes that make payroll more transparent, predictable, and painless for clinicians
- Other duties as assigned
Requirements
- Bachelor’s Degree in Accounting, Business Administration, or related field preferred
- 4+ years payroll experience (multi-state preferred), ideally in healthcare or a contractor/contingent workforce environment
- Track record of accuracy, problem-solving, and process improvement
- Comfortable with payroll systems (Rippling, Quickbooks, or similar) and advanced spreadsheets
- Strong communicator — able to explain complex pay issues with compassion and precision to the clinician workforce
- Startup mindset: resourceful, hands-on, and always looking for ways to do it better
- Detail-oriented: keen eye for detail and spotting trends and issues through the payroll process and cycle
